commit bf666b1e675e51c7f90943cc1f413ffeb589fc0d
parent 69823ff11447df39ceeca879721a25153f840822
Author: Christian Grothoff <grothoff@gnunet.org>
Date: Tue, 17 Oct 2023 00:25:23 +0200
-fix syntax
Diffstat:
1 file changed, 4 insertions(+), 4 deletions(-)
diff --git a/database-versioning/procedures.sql b/database-versioning/procedures.sql
@@ -1,7 +1,7 @@
BEGIN;
SET search_path TO libeufin_bank;
-CREATE OR REPLACE PROCEDURE amount_normalize(
+CREATE OR REPLACE FUNCTION amount_normalize(
IN amount taler_amount
,OUT normalized taler_amount
)
@@ -11,10 +11,10 @@ BEGIN
normalized.val = amount.val + amount.frac / 100000000;
normalized.frac = amount.frac % 100000000;
END $$;
-COMMENT ON PROCEDURE amount_normalize
+COMMENT ON FUNCTION amount_normalize
IS 'Returns the normalized amount by adding to the .val the value of (.frac / 100000000) and removing the modulus 100000000 from .frac.';
-CREATE OR REPLACE PROCEDURE amount_add(
+CREATE OR REPLACE FUNCTION amount_add(
IN a taler_amount
,IN b taler_amount
,OUT sum taler_amount
@@ -29,7 +29,7 @@ BEGIN
RAISE EXCEPTION 'addition overflow';
END IF;
END $$;
-COMMENT ON PROCEDURE amount_add
+COMMENT ON FUNCTION amount_add
IS 'Returns the normalized sum of two amounts. It raises an exception when the resulting .val is larger than 2^52';
CREATE OR REPLACE FUNCTION amount_left_minus_right(